Yep, that's my answer. Well, except for the DAT part. Yeah, don't see that. But otherwise.

Robinson did do his part yesterday. He got himself open, but most of that yardage was on Mahomes. That's not a slam on Robinson at all. There just aren't many QBs who would even attempt most of those throws, much less get them there on target. Put another QB behind center yesterday, even a good one, and we're probably talking 3 catches for 40 or 50 yards. Of if he still ends up with 6, maybe 70-80 yards. Not bad, but nothing to really bat an eye at.

I think the odds are that somebody is going to do this almost every week, and it might not be the same guy very often.

Hell, we should've had 3 guys over 100 yards. Because Hardman went off, too. That long catch that Shady held on is a big deal too, I think. It's on tape now, and that's one more guy teams clearly have to worry about. And in fact, although I don't watch all-22 or anything, it looked to me watching the game like the reason Robinson kept getting 1-on-1 coverage is because the safeties kept sliding over to help bracket Hardman. And he was able to get behind them anyway.
